Le nom des autorisations de champs extras sur les groupes de mots était incorrect, ce qui fait que le champ 'technique' apparaissait aussi sur les sous groupes de mots (avec le plugin groupes arborescents de mots) à tord (le champ 'technique' étant hérité du groupe racine.

svn/root/tags/v1.0.4
marcimat@rezo.net 7 years ago
parent 7d38ad26d1
commit e3892a561f

@ -21,7 +21,7 @@ function mots_techniques_autoriser(){}
* @param array $opt Options de cette autorisation
* @return bool true s'il a le droit, false sinon
*/
function autoriser_spip_groupes_mots_voirextra_technique_dist($faire,$type,$id,$qui,$opt) {
function autoriser_groupe_mots_voirextra_technique_dist($faire, $type, $id, $qui, $opt) {
return true;
}
@ -37,9 +37,10 @@ function autoriser_spip_groupes_mots_voirextra_technique_dist($faire,$type,$id,$
* @param array $opt Options de cette autorisation
* @return bool true s'il a le droit, false sinon
*/
function autoriser_spip_groupes_mots_modifierextra_technique_dist($faire,$type,$id,$qui,$opt) {
function autoriser_groupe_mots_modifierextra_technique_dist($faire, $type, $id, $qui, $opt) {
$trouver_table = charger_fonction('trouver_table', 'base');
$desc = $trouver_table('spip_groupes_mots');
if (!isset($desc['field']['id_groupe_racine'])) {
return true;
}
@ -54,4 +55,4 @@ function autoriser_spip_groupes_mots_modifierextra_technique_dist($faire,$type,$
$id_racine = sql_getfetsel('id_groupe_racine', 'spip_groupes_mots', 'id_groupe=' . sql_quote($id));
// vrai si la racine est notre groupe
return ($id_racine == $id);
}
}

@ -1,7 +1,7 @@
<paquet
prefix="mots_techniques"
categorie="outil"
version="1.0.1"
version="1.0.2"
etat="stable"
compatibilite="[3.0.0;3.1.*]"
logo="prive/themes/spip/images/mots-techniques-48.png"
@ -19,6 +19,7 @@
<necessite nom="cextras" compatibilite="[3.0.0;[" />
<utilise nom="mots" compatibilite="[2.4.6;[" />
<utilise nom="gma" compatibilite="[1.2.0;[" />
<pipeline nom="autoriser" inclure="mots_techniques_autorisations.php" />
<pipeline nom="pre_boucle" inclure="mots_techniques_pipelines.php" />
@ -26,5 +27,4 @@
<pipeline nom="declarer_champs_extras" inclure="base/mots_techniques.php" />
<pipeline nom="groupes_mots_arborescents_heritages" inclure="base/mots_techniques.php" />
</paquet>

Loading…
Cancel
Save